Betting Bonanza on the Next James Bond

The intrigue surrounding the next James Bond has reached fever pitch. Historically, the UK, home of Bond creator Ian Fleming, has a penchant for placing bets on public life events—from politics to pop culture, Brits have shown a willingness to wager on almost anything. Following Daniel Craig’s acclaimed tenure, speculation ramped up. Now, names like Taron Egerton, Henry Cavill and Theo James are being tossed into the ring. But Aaron Taylor-Johnson surged ahead in the betting odds, prompting bookmakers to halt bets due to the unusually high wager volume temporarily.

Why Stop the Bets on the Next James Bond?

John Hill, spokesperson for bookmaker Coral, confirmed the decision to suspend betting on the next James Bond was due to “strong interest in Aaron Taylor-Johnson.” This sudden halt raises questions—do insiders already know the outcome, thus skewing the betting? Insider knowledge poses a significant risk to bookmakers, who rely on the probability of outcomes to set odds. If someone with inside information—say, a film studio employee—were to place a bet, they could unfairly capitalise on their privileged knowledge.
